Home bleaching has been available at the practice for the last 3 years despite an ongoing wrangle with the Office of Fair Trading regarding European legislation and correct licensing of peroxide products used in the mouth.
Our defense bodies are happy for us to supply these products to our patients so long as they are fully informed of the regulations involved with using peroxide at this 10-17% concentration.
An impression appointment is needed to make the close fitting trays and the dentist will give instruction on using them and administering the gel. Patients will be asked to sign a consent form and will be given an instruction sheet to take home.
Some patients may suffer some cold sensitivity during and immediately after treatment. The colour returns to normal after 12-18 months and re-bleaching is often necessary.
Funding is ever restricted within the NHS system to deliver the sort of care that we would like to provide ideally. We have set up a monthly plan at an affordable £13 a month to enable us to provide a comprehensive preventative care approach.
This includes two 15 minute visits a year with both the dentist and hygienist to give preventative help and advice on tooth brushing, dietary counselling and maintaining good dental health. Fluoride treatment, fissure sealants and cleaning are included as well as 50% off the cost of custom-made sports mouthguards.
It is our intention to continue to provide NHS dentistry for under 18s for the next 3 years until 2009 but this is dependent on the local PCT placing a contract with us and not cutting services. However the goal-posts are always changing politically so this situation may change in the future – hence the need to start providing an affordable and viable alternative.
